Characters (Last names have very little in-game impact)

http://fc03.deviantart.com/fs29/f/2008/117/9/8/Regal_mugshot_by_Dominicy.jpg
Name: Regal Shalten
Age: 19
Role: Main character
Nationality: Ordeian Principality
Biography: Regal is the son of a gypsy and a minstrel, though he seems to hide it the best he can. He rarely speaks of his past, though there is nothing truly dark that he has to hide. Barely days after Regal first turned sixteen, the caravan he grew up with headed south, near a port town. Regal hid himself among the various crewmen and passengers on a boat south, to the Sacres Kingship. He could not have arrived at a worse time, a strange energy destroying most of the population of the entire country. He was one of the few, lucky survivors, saved by the silhouette of a man bearing a sword, nameless to this day. Since that day, Regal has lived job-to-job and city-to-city, over time growing attached to using his body, sculpted by years of living on the road, for fighting.

http://fc06.deviantart.com/fs25/f/2008/117/d/3/Tulip_Mugshot_by_Dominicy.png
Name: Tulip Eukal
Age: 18
Role: Supporting character
Nationality: Sacres Kingship
Biography: Little is confirmed about Tulip Eukal other than to herself.  Born to a hermit, she naturally feels out of place, especially living so close to Sacres.  Regardless of the Spire just recently appearing, she seems to always stay close to it, ritually returning.  While sensitive on the subject, Tulip does reveal much more about her personal life, including family.  She has three sisters, one of which had disappeared without a trace close to the day that Sacres was destroyed.

Name: Leonel Florrent
Age: 32 At death
Role: Sub-villain
Biography: Leonel was the commander of the Celeste Rebellion three years ago.  Widely believed to be the one to blame for the destruction of Castle Sacres many years ago, little is known about him.  While often depicted in paintings as a black armored man cloaked in fire, Leonel was a skillful user of forbidden magics, as well as swordsmanship, and wore a pearl colored armor, always keeping close his sword 'Scarmiglion'.  This sword was a strange combination between a huge, hiltless claymore and the blade of an axe in place of a hilt.

Name: Julies Sacres
Age: 54
Role: King of Sacres
Biography: While he is not the perfect leader, it is clear Julies works himself closer to death than any one could during the Rebellion wars keeping Sacres standing.  He is among the first of the kings to break the tradition of directly leading his troops into battle, for what he claims are reasons of illness.  While he appear frail, it is clear he's a very dangerous man on many levels.  Julies was one of the men closest to the blast that destroyed Sacres, the fact that he stands at all today is nothing short of a miracle.  Because of being so close, however, he was left nearly blind, and barely strong enough to lift himself off his throne.

Name: Marcus Celeste (Sacres)
Age: 28 at death
Role: King of the Celeste Rebellion, Prince of Sacres
Biography: Marcus is widely known as the leader of the Celest Rebellion, as well as the Prince of Sacres.  Tragically, the same efforts taken to end his rebellion ended not only his life, but the life of his mother.  It was never his intention to rebel against his father, but rather to emancipate himself from kingship.  The traditions of Sacres and it's people were ridiculous in his eyes.  He never intended to have Sacres itself destroyed, and never intended to let his plans be corrupted by Leonel.

History:

The beginning:

Nearly everything about the origins of life are completely shrouded in mystery.  Little evidence is given to favor one theory or another, as well.  There is no one single most popular belief.

The first generation

Civilization began in very humble ways.  Small tribes, usually of only twenty, wandered aimlessly, each unsure that there were even others.  During those days, monsters were at unmanageable levels, living in greater numbers than humans today.

Four dominant tribes slowly gathere together, four nameless, tiny specks of life, as far as the monsters were concerned.  The humans began to observe the monsters lives, watching them gather together and build strange structures of stones and branches.  This is where the idea of towns came from.  Time went on, and after about five years, the first of the tribes began to die (the average life span was 25, due to illness).  Time went on, and the children of the first generation continued observing the monsters, and eventually began imitating them, including their reverence of a strange twin-horned creature with the head and chest of a human, and the long arms and legs of a monster, sometimes even four giant draconic wings...

The Rebellion Wars
Records of the past are gone, and nearly all things once known about origins are gone.  The years after the birth of life itself have been forgotten, and humanity has flourished into the dominant land dwelling race.  Monstrous opposition, however, is not the last of the fears of man.  Man envies man, killing one another over greed and ignorance.  This corruption spreads past the common people, reaching to the highest of powers among humans, to the lowest.  

The Prince of Sacres, Marcus Sacres, demanded independence from the laws of Kingship, going as far as threatening to kill his father to see his demands met.  When his threats were not taken seriously, he left the castle in secrecy, gathering followers among the people.  He gathered few followers initially, most turned off by the idea of being led by an 18 year old kid they hardly knew.  This continued for five years, until he finally left Sacres, leaving his father with what he thought was a dead, missing son.  Just barely a few miles from Sacres, near the site the Spire appeared in eight years later, and formed the Celeste Rebellion, with his general Leonel Florrent at his side.

Few records are kept of the war, most the witnesses dead and those who didn't die from the blast, executed for attempting to write forbidden material.  Julies was left bitter at the death of his wife and son, and did not wish to remember those sad days.

Controls
Space, enter: Melee attack
Shift: Ranged attack
1: Jump forward
2: Jump backward
9: Use equipped item
0: Cast equipped spell

What's to come

Spire: Record of the Rebellion: RotR is, as the title implies, the character playing through the Rebellion War as the famous 'Nameless Silhouette' that saved Sacres from any further damage.

Spire: Echoes of Sin: EoS takes place after (and essentially continues) the events of LotBT, having a theme of explaining the future of the world of the world, rather than the past.  EoS will have a much darker setting, as opposed to the original game.

I love the plot of Spire too much to let it be summed up in what, when I look back, is simply a sub-par attempt at an RPGmaker arcade game attempt.  There is already a planned sequel continuing the story from where it leaves off in the first game, and a prequel, explaining the events of the Rebellion War.
